Q A
Zikula Version 1.4.x, 1.5.x, 2.0.0
PHP Version NA

Expected behavior

Ability to delete module from extensions list when files are missing

Actual behavior

Module is listed with "missing files" unable to remove from extensions list

Steps to reproduce

Upgrade from 1.3.x with modules that are not supported in 1.4, 1.5, 2.0 etc..
I have found that this action "disappeared" between 1.3 and 1.4 I think it disappeared for a reason that you cannot fully delete module if files are missing (module tables) but still having lots of modules that probably will never be refactored with missing files status is kind of annoying... I know I can remove them manually from the modules table but still, this is kind of risky behavior and since modules table belongs to Extensions I think this kind of "cleaning" feature should be available.

This is more feature request than a bug perfect solution would be to have separate remove action with information about consequences (what is removed, what is not and that there will be no way to upgrade this module in the future) if not at least mention in upgrade procedure that unused/unsupported modules need to be removed before the upgrade or manually deleted from modules table.
